What does an associate electrical engineer do?

An associate electrical engineer assists in designing, developing, testing, and maintaining electrical systems and equipment. They often work under the supervision of senior engineers, use tools like CAD software, and may need relevant certifications or a degree in electrical engineering. Their tasks include analyzing electrical components, preparing technical reports, and ensuring compliance with safety standards.

Is an Associates in electrical engineering worth it?

An Associate's degree in electrical engineering can provide foundational knowledge and skills for entry-level technician or engineering assistant roles. It often leads to jobs involving circuit design, maintenance, and troubleshooting, and can serve as a stepping stone to further education or certifications like the Professional Engineer license.

What jobs can I get with an associate's degree in electrical engineering?

An associate's degree in electrical engineering can qualify you for roles such as electrical technician, engineering assistant, or maintenance technician. These positions often involve working with electrical systems, circuit testing, and using tools like oscilloscopes and multimeters in industrial, commercial, or residential settings.

What is the difference between Associate Electrical Engineering vs Electrical Engineer?

AspectAssociate Electrical EngineeringElectrical Engineer
QualificationsAssociate's degree or equivalent; some certificationsBachelor's degree in electrical engineering; professional licensure often preferred
Work EnvironmentEntry-level roles, supporting engineering teams, labs, or manufacturingDesign, develop, and oversee electrical systems; more independent responsibilities
Job ResponsibilitiesAssisting with projects, testing, and documentationDesigning circuits, analyzing systems, project management

The main difference between Associate Electrical Engineering and Electrical Engineer lies in education, experience, and responsibilities. An associate typically supports engineering tasks and has an entry-level role, while an electrical engineer holds a bachelor's degree and takes on more complex design and analysis responsibilities.
